Čelinac: the Third Regional Economy, Agriculture and Tourism Fair

Published September 17, 2014
Share
SHARE

volkswagenOn Friday, 19th September at 10:00 o’clock, in city of Čelinac will on Friday, the third regional economy, agriculture and tourism fair will take place. The fair will be held at the Sports Hall in Čelinac.

“The Development Agency of Municipality Čelinac is an organizer of this two day event together in partnership with the Slovak Embassy in Bosnia and Herzegovina” –  was confirmed by Aleksandar Brankovic, the director of the agency.

“The trade fair represents a business framework that will enable participants from different spheres of business to establish contacts, exchange experiences and promote their own business in an efficient manner” said Brankovic. In addition, he expects that the trade fair will be seen by more than 5,000 visitors from the region and the EU. Furthermore, he adds that it is expected that senior officials of Serbia and BiH will attend the fair as well.

The Investment conference will be organized by the municipality of Čelinac Development Agency, the Regional Chamber of Commerce Banja Luka and the Republic Agency for Development of Small and Medium Enterprises, in cooperation with the Ministry of Public Administration and Local Self-Government, Ministry of Economic Affairs and Regional Cooperation, Embassy of the Slovak Republic in Bosnia and Herzegovina, and the municipality of Čelinac GIZ Office of BiH.

The Chamber of Commerce of the Republic of Srpska is the main sponsor of the conference, which will be held on Friday, 19th September, at the hotel “Tourist”.
